Description


We are pleased to present this beautifully maintained two double bedroom end of terrace home, ideally located on the highly sought-after Kings Reach development in Biggleswade.

Built by Taylor Wimpey in 2017, the property offers a modern and stylish living space, thoughtfully designed and finished to a high standard throughout. The current owner has looked after the home with great care, and it is offered in excellent condition.

Upon entering, you are welcomed by a spacious entrance hall that leads to a convenient cloakroom and a well-equipped kitchen, complete with integrated appliances. To the rear of the property, the bright and airy open-plan lounge and dining area provides an ideal space for relaxing or entertaining, with French doors opening directly onto the garden.

Upstairs, there are two generously sized double bedrooms. The main bedroom benefits from its own private ensuite shower room, while the second bedroom is served by a modern family bathroom.

Outside, the southwest-facing rear garden enjoys plenty of natural sunlight throughout the day. It is mainly laid to lawn, with a patio area perfect for outdoor dining and entertaining. At the rear of the garden, you'll find access to a garage and allocated parking space, offering both convenience and practicality.

The property is ideally situated within walking distance of local amenities, schools, parks, and picturesque countryside walks. Biggleswade train station is just a short drive away, providing fast and frequent rail links into London-making this an ideal purchase for first-time buyers, professionals, or investors alike.

LOCATION AND AMENITIES
Ideally located within walking distance of Central Square, this property enjoys easy access to a range of local amenities including a convenience store, popular café, takeaway outlets, primary schooling, a community centre, and nearby play parks. This makes it a fantastic opportunity for both first-time buyers and investment purchasers alike.

Biggleswade Town Centre is just over a mile away, offering a variety of shops, bars, and restaurants, with additional branded retail options available at the A1 Retail Park on the outskirts of town. For commuters, the mainline train station provides fast and direct services to London Kings Cross and St Pancras in under 40 minutes, making this location as practical as it is appealing.
